Monk Fruit Popsicles Recipe (Keto)
These monk fruit popsicles are a refreshing and delicious keto dessert recipe for summertime. These low-carb frozen treats are quick and easy to prepare.

Servings: 6
Calories: 195.4kcal
- 1/3 cup cocoa powder
- 1/4 cup boiling water
- 2 cups unsweetened coconut milk (in a carton, not can, or substitute unsweetened almond milk)
- 1 teaspoon pure liquid monk fruit sweetener (or to taste)
- 1/4 teaspoon sea salt (or substitute regular table salt)
- 1/4 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
Add 1/3 cup cocoa powder and 1/4 cup boiling water to a small bowl.
Mix until fully dissolved and no lumps remain, then transfer to a pitcher (or a large measuring cup with a spout).
Add 2 cups unsweetened coconut milk, 1 teaspoon pure liquid monk fruit sweetener, 1/4 teaspoon sea salt, and 1/4 teaspoon pure vanilla extract to the pitcher.
Mix well.
Pour the mixture into a popsicle mold, dividing it evenly between 6 sections.
Add the popsicle sticks, then freeze for at least 5 hours or until solid.
